City of Irvine State of the City Address will take place March 7 at the Irvine Barclay Theatre

IRVINE- Irvine Mayor Farrah Khan will deliver the State of the City Address on Tuesday, March 7, at the Irvine Barclay Theatre (4242 Campus Drive, Irvine).

Irvine Mayor Farrah Khan. (Keyang Pang / UNE)

This City event will begin with a free public reception at 5 p.m., followed by the 2023 State of the City Address at 6 p.m. where Mayor Khan will reflect on accomplishments from 2022 and share initiatives and highlights for 2023. This year’s event, hosted at the Irvine Barclay Theatre, will also include performances by community organizations including, Gospel Voices Youth Choir and Chinese Dance Company of Southern California.

“I am so pleased to have the opportunity to update our community on the incredible progress and accomplishments we have made over the past year. As we continue to grow and thrive, we remain committed to the vision of Irvine’s Master Plan; providing an exceptional quality of life to our unique and diverse community,” said Mayor Farrah N. Khan. “I look forward to sharing more about our plans to support economic growth, enhance our public spaces, and invest in sustainable practices that will ensure a bright and prosperous future for generations to come.”
